Yeah.. customer friendliness is an area where WG has room for improvement. We had one of those mass transfer windows in the summer, I think. Does anyone have a rough idea how often those migrations happen?

 

As a separate consideration, though, you should use this time to get familiar with the NA community and playerbase, specifically how many active players there are and so on. Before committing to full transfer, I mean.

 

I have an alt account on the Asia server, the ping is about 170, I could work it down to about 130 if I wanted to. In contrast, my EU ping is roughly 30-40, typically. I can tell you that 170ish ping gives you some issues with torps, guns and accuracy but remains overall playable, whereas when the ping surges closes to 300, these issues will become markedly worse and will have a real impact on your game performance.

 

An additional downside is, that I play very little, so trying to play on two servers makes it pretty hard to collect any containers or do missions.
